WAX206 firmware V1.0.4.0 bug: invalid NTP server accepted

A simple yet annoying 100%-reproducible bug in the WAX206 firmware (version 1.0.4.0) pertaining to NTP.  Not sure how this one passed QA checks...

 

  • Log in
  • Advanced -> Administration -> NTP Settings
  • Choose "Set your preferred NTP server
  • For "Primary NTP server", enter:
    • A hostname that doesn't (ex: this-is-bogus.com), or,
    • An IP that doesn't have an NTP server running on it, or,
    • A system that doesn't have a functional NTP server on it
  • Click Apply
  • Advanced -> Administration -> Logs
  • AP will show "[Time synchronized with NTP server]" no matter what.

In other words: there is no way for an administrator to truly know if NTP settings are functionally working or not; AP reports they are no matter what.

Re: WAX206 firmware V1.0.4.0 bug: invalid NTP server accepted

I really shouldn't write bug reports at late hours! Several typos/mistakes. Here's a revised version:

 

  • Log in
  • Advanced -> Administration -> NTP Settings
  • Choose "Set your preferred NTP server"
  • For "Primary NTP server", enter:
    • A hostname that doesn't resolve (ex: this-is-bogus.com), or,
    • A hostname that resolves (or use an IP address) but doesn't have an NTP server running on it (or is otherwise unreachable, e.g. firewall, NTP service ACLs that deny access, etc.)
  • Click Apply
  • Advanced -> Administration -> Logs
  • AP will show "[Time synchronized with NTP server]" no matter what.
